Tlou Energy observes favourable gas pressure build-up at Botswana CBM project

tlou mapTlou Energy said it has observed a favourable gas pressure build-up at both the Selemo 1P horizontal pilot pod and the Mopani 2P single vertical pilot well following the ongoing dewatering operations.
The company revealed in an update that having now achieved a maximum stabilised shut-in casing pressure, gas flow rate testing of both wells by controlled release has begun with gas being flared at surface.

 
“This is a significant and positive achievement for the Company and is consistent with statements made in the Company’s recent AGM presentation,” it said.

 
“Testing operations will continue with the objective of demonstrating a commercial gas flow rate.”
The Lesedi 1P horizontal pilot pod has recommenced dewatering following remediation work that was carried out to control the previously reported anomalous water influx. Tlou’s current objective is to steadily dewater the coal in order to reach critical gas desorption pressure (CDP).

 

On the other hand, the Lesedi 2P vertical pilot well was completed in mid-November and is currently dewatering. Lesedi 2P has been drilled as a vertical test well (similar to Mopani 2P) to provide flow rate comparisons to the lateral pilot pods (Selemo 1P and Lesedi 1P).
